#2e718c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2e718c is composed of 18% red, 44.3%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.1% cyan, 19.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 45.1% black. It has a hue angle of 197.2 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 36.5%. #2e718c color hex could be obtained by blending #5ce2ff with #000019.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

Shades and Tints of #2e718c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020607 is the darkest color, while #f7f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e718c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595f61 is the less saturated color, while #0383b7 is the most saturated one.
